Promoting sustainable bush processing value chains in Namibia

This project aims at strengthening important sources of food and income through stimulating utilization of invasive bush species as animal feed, charcoal or other woodfuels, among others.

It is implemented in two phases: phase 1 (Aug 2017 – Mar 2018) delivered a viability analysis – Strategic Action Program – that recommends investing in a demonstration plant to test actual viability, the technology, and to enable fine tuning and refining the products and business model; phase 2 (Apr 2018 – Nov 2020) entails the planning, facility start-up, and testing of the demonstration plant.
